This is our reply: "Thank you for your kind review Spencer! Your job was very unique! When James arrived at your home, he found that the meter was moving a small amount, and that the small leak was definitely inside your home, and then after checking everything possible, found that your Reverse Osmosis filter was using water. Once that was turned off, no water usage was found, indicating that something wasn't adding up. The water usage charts that you sent me showed considerable fluctuating water usage patterns, almost always associated with toilet leaks, but after our trials with turning off the valves on your toilets overnight and the new water usage charts showing significant usage over that night, I knew that couldn't be your toilets and that we needed to look at the next tier of challenging leak detection issues. Then, through the many emails and texts that you and I shared, (longest text thread I've ever had :-))we were finally able to narrow it down to three possible very abnormal possibilities. When the first two didn't add up, our discussion about talking to the water company about their meter transmitters being swapped was the only item I could think of. When I received your text saying that you had confirmed with the water works that the transmitter was the problem, it made me smile to know that this incredibly frustrating situation for you and your wife was finally solved! We were called out to an emergency leak detection over in Anderson Township this morning. The plumbers had started digging at a wet spot and were almost 4ft down with no results. They had made what would sometimes be a good choice to dig there, but upon discussing the situation, realized that the line could have been anywhere within a 15 ft area. We performed a leak detection and within an hour they had a clear understanding of where the leaking pipe was and could quit speculating and start repairing the leak right away. They really appreciated the help and I told them I was going to blog about the situation, to help homeowners understand that saving money with a plumber digging at the wet spot doesn't always work out. This frequently winds up costing more because leak detectors aren't usually able to come immediately. I texted the owner to see how the leak repair went and he said "Went good after you showed up"! We were called out to a leak detection at a home in the Mason West Chester area. The water leak was so huge that the local water company should have turned the water off at the meter. The meter indicated that the water leak was flowing at 15 gallons per minute!! That's the equivalent of having 3 bathtubs running full blast! You could actually hear the water roar at the inside of the foundation wall. The plumber, Ben Franklin Plumbing was able to do the excavation the next day.
I wanted to do this blog to show that even with a massive water leak such as this, you can still get some flow inside the home.
Many of my customers mention that they don’t think they have a water leak because they can’t feel any difference in water pressure. To put that into perspective, most leaks are under ½ gallon per minute (gpm). The average water service is ¾” in size and provides 20-30 gallons per minute at roughly 60-80 psi. Larger water service lines obviously allow for even more flow and pressure. So, in other words, a normal leak of 1/2 gpm or smaller isn’t able to be noticed when the main line brings in that much water.
To show this, I ran a video showing how much water was still able to flow inside a home with a 15 gpm leak. While the bathtub took a while to fill up, this still shows that a decent amount of water pressure was available at that rate of flow.
